mysql 초기 세팅 오류
글쓴이: ilinri / 작성시간: 월, 2005/04/11 - 10:29오전
# mysql -u root mysql
라고 입력하자, 아래와 같은 말이 나옵니다.
ERROR 2002 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)
어떻게 해야 하나요?
참고로,
# rpm -q mysql
mysql-3.23.58-16.FC3.1
이었고,
# ps -a|grep mysql
에는 아무 말도 안 떴습니다.
(즉,
# ps -a|grep mysql
#
)
Ubuntu에서는 쉽게 됐고, Debianusers.org의 데비안 문서대로 해서 이런 에러 메시지가 뜨지 않았는데, 페도라에서는 이런 말이 뜨네요.
Forums:
서버가 안떠 있다는 의미이네요...service mysqld st
서버가 안떠 있다는 의미이네요...
service mysqld start 로
서버를 구동시켜 주시면 됩니다.
#service mysqld start
안됩니다.
손님께서 가르쳐주신 대로 했더니 아래와 같이 뜹니다.
# service mysqld start
mysqld unrecognized service
어떻게 된 걸까요?
참고로,
# whereis mysql
mysql /usr/bin/mysql /usr/lib/mysql /usr/include/mysql /usr/share/mysql /usr/share/man/man1/mysql.1.gz
# rpm -qa|grep mysql
mysql-devel-3.23.58-16.FC3.1
mysql-3.23.58-16.FC3.1
libdbi-dbd-mysql-0.6.5-9
mysql-server-3.23.58-16.FC3.1
# rpm -qa|grep MySQL
MySQL-python-0.9.2-4
perl-DBD-MySQL-2.9003-5
# rpm -qa|grep php
php-pear-4.3.10-3.2
php-4.3.10-3.2
php-ldap-4.3.10-3.2
# rpm -qa|grep apache
# rpm -qa|grep http
httpd-manual-2.0.52-3.1
system-config-httpd-1.3.1-1
httpd-suexec-2.0.52-3.1
httpd-2.0.52-3.1
입니다.
chkconfig
chkconfig --add mysqld
chkconfig --level 345 mysqld on
이란 명령어를 입력 하시고
service mysqld start 하시고요,
또는 위 명령어 없이
/etc/init.d/mysqld start
하셔도 되십니다.
비명은 지르지마라 , 달콤한 고통을 음미 못할수 있으니 ... 흐흐흐
댓글 달기